Features of Kurta Salwar Designs:

Take a look at the characteristic features of Ms. Salwar Kurta:

  • Kurtas are the outerwear of the Salwar suit and are usually long.
  • These kurtas are available either as single pieces or as part of a Salwar Kameez set.
  • Most of these kurtas are now worn without a dupatta for a casual look.
  • They can be used to mix and match with a variety of salwars such as leggings or patiala.
  • They are available in short, knee-length, ankle-length and even anarkalis in a frock coat style.
  • Straight fit salwars come with a side slit or a front slit for easy movement.

How to style Salwar Kurta?

Take a look at these style tips, which always leave a lasting impression:

  • Choose a design that is suitable for the occasion and the time of the event!
  • Choose college attire for a playful look with lots of floral and bold animal motifs.
  • Look like an ethnic diva by wearing kurta on jeans.
  • Drop the dupatta and switch to a cotton scarf for a nifty look.
  • Experiment with a variety of jewelry such as nickel silver, terracotta, or even colored beads.
  • Wear a cotton bag instead of a leather bag and matching jutis or sandals.
